In order to start divorce proceedings, you must obtain and complete a petition for dissolution of marriage, or similarly named document, and other legally required divorce papers. You may be able to get the required divorce forms for free, as well as find legal services in your area by contacting your state or local bar association or through a simple web search.
State laws vary concerning divorce procedures, but divorce papers often include a petition for divorce (called a complaint in some jurisdictions) and a summons. The petition or complaint outlines the basics of your case, including facts supporting your reasons for seeking to dissolve your marriage and information about what you want to receive in the divorce decree.

A divorce settlement agreement template is an easy to use legal document between two individuals who are going through the divorce process. The purpose of the document is to state in writing how the assets and debts will be split. It may also address topics such as child custody or visitation. Divorce settlement agreement forms are state specific.
